Setup Swagger API Documentation **What to do**: - In `apps/server-core`, add `github.com/swaggo/swag/cmd/swag` and `github.com/swaggo/gin-swagger` via `go get`. - Add standard `@title`, `@version`, `@description` in `main.go`. - Add Swagger annotations (`@Summary`, `@Tags`, `@Accept`, `@Produce`, `@Success`) to the handlers in `api/servers.go`. - Mount `/swagger/*any` using `ginSwagger.WrapHandler(swaggerFiles.Handler)` in the Gin router. - Create a Makefile target `make swagger` inside `apps/server-core/Makefile` (or update existing) that runs `swag init`. Run it once so the `docs/` folder is generated. **Recommended Agent Profile**: - **Category**: `deep` - **Skills**: `[]` **Parallelization**: Wave 2 **Acceptance Criteria**: - [ ] `go.mod` contains swaggo dependencies. - [ ] `/swagger/index.html` serves the API documentation. - [ ] `apps/server-core/docs/swagger.json` exists. **QA Scenarios**: ```text Scenario: Swagger endpoint returns 200 OK Tool: Bash (curl) Preconditions: Server is running Steps: 1. curl -s -o /dev/null -w "%{http_code}" http://localhost:8080/swagger/index.html Expected Result: Output is 200.
